Consultant

"I started CCC with the desire to change the UX of financial services and business applications deployed throughout the banking and lending spectrum. In doing such, I built a drive and passion for positive impact and can honestly say, I love what I do. Cedar Creek Capital was a great springboard for larger endeavors and I will always look back positively on what was built, what we accomplished and achieved with great fondness. It was a fantastic place to work and I will miss the challenges."
